Scope

GB/T 43902-2024 is the English-translated version of 绿色制造 制造企业绿色供应链管理实施指南.

GB/T 43902-2024 sets out the content of green supply chain management for manufacturing enterprises and offers guidance and recommendations on investigation, analysis and decision-making, implementation preparation, implementation and control, information management, monitoring, measurement and performance evaluation, and continual improvement. It applies to green supply chain management in manufacturing enterprises, and other kinds of enterprise may use it as a reference. The document builds on an existing family of standards, among them GB/T 33635 on the guidelines, GB/T 39259 on the bill of materials, GB/T 39258 on procurement control, GB/T 39257 on the evaluation specification, GB/T 39256 on the information management platform, GB/T 43145 on reverse logistics and GB/T 43903 on information traceability and disclosure, and adds a systematic account of how the management is put into practice. It is written for a large core enterprise with a long supply chain, a complex product and influence in its industry, while an enterprise with a simpler product and supply chain may select the content or the stages that matter to it. The guidance folds the process management into the enterprise's own quality, environmental and business processes.

3 Terms and definitions

3.1 Green manufacturing attribute: the resource and energy, ecological environment and health and safety characteristics of an organization, a process, a product or a material. Taken from GB/T 28612-2023, 3.4.

3.2 Life cycle: the consecutive and interlinked stages of a product system, from raw material acquisition or generation from natural resources to final disposal. Taken from GB/T 24040-2008, 3.1.

3.3 Material: the collective name for the substances and articles used in the product life cycle. Taken from GB/T 28612-2023, 4.1.11. 3.4 Reverse logistics: the process of planning, implementing and controlling the effective flow of raw materials, intermediate stock, final products and the related information from the manufacturing, distribution or consumption node to the recovery node, the disposal node or an upstream node of the supply chain, for the purpose of value recovery or proper disposal. Taken from GB/T 28612-2023, 4.4.1.

3.5 Green attribute information, also called green information: data and knowledge relating to green attributes. Taken from GB/T 39256-2020, 3.2. The printed English term for the entry is given as reverse logisitics, the spelling shown on the page.

4 General

4.1 Green supply chain management reaches across the enterprise product and its whole life cycle and across the upstream and downstream parties of the supply chain; the basic framework is shown in Figure 1.

4.2 Before implementing green supply chain management the enterprise is advised to understand the domestic and foreign laws, regulations, policies and standards on green, low-carbon and sustainable development and the requirements of interested parties; the basic knowledge and requirements of green manufacturing and green supply chain management; the basic features of green supply chain management, namely that it rests on the product life cycle and the circular economy, that it weighs the economic, technical and sustainability aspects of the product and its life cycle, that its content covers the green manufacturing attributes of the product and of key materials together with the green information of the life-cycle processes, that the policies, standards and stakeholder requirements are dynamic and need periodic identification and updating, that it involves suppliers, logistics providers, distributors, end users and the recycling, dismantling, reuse and waste disposal enterprises, that reverse logistics is managed alongside forward logistics where applicable, and that green information is managed and disclosed as necessary; and the opportunities and risks that implementation may bring.

4.3 The priority content and stages are set according to the purpose of implementation, the industry and product type, the position of the enterprise in the supply chain, the important management content, the requirements of interested parties, and the green design, production, supply chain and inspection or testing capability and management level of the enterprise.

4.4 Green supply chain management is merged with the existing business processes, management systems and information systems of the enterprise, the green manufacturing attributes being managed as part of product quality characteristics; separate procedures and documents may be established, or the requirements may be folded into the existing supply chain, quality, environment and energy management systems. 4.5 Performance evaluation and continual improvement may be carried out together with the other management systems of the enterprise.

5 Content of green supply chain management

5.1 Before implementation the enterprise needs to know what green supply chain management covers and to select the priority content for its own situation. The content covers the green manufacturing attributes of the products and materials across their life cycle, the green information the enterprise manages, and the supporting content, and the enterprise defines the scope and priorities from the whole product life cycle.

5.2 The green manufacturing attributes of an end product include the type, total quantity and efficiency of resource and energy use and the environmental impact of a unit of product over its life cycle, such as carbon footprint and water footprint; the service life, durability and recyclability of the product and its health hazards and safety; the technical advancement of the product functions and performance and the energy consumption, pollutant emission and carbon emission during distribution and consumption; and the pollutant emission, carbon emission and resource recovery efficiency at the scrapping and recovery stage. For materials the attributes include supplier compliance and emissions, the sustainability and stability of the material source, the life-cycle environmental impact and resource and energy use, and the scarcity, degradability, hazardous substance content and toxicity of the material.

5.3 Internal green information includes information from product design and development such as green indicators, green design schemes, the list of key controlled materials and the standards for prohibited, restricted and controlled substances; green procurement information; green information from the production process, covering energy and resource use, hazardous substance storage and use, pollutant emission and control and waste disposal; green logistics information including reverse logistics; basic information and databases such as laws, technical standards, green materials, green processes and life-cycle environmental impact data; and management and organizational information. External information comes from suppliers and service providers, from recycling and disposal enterprises, and from what the enterprise itself discloses to recyclers, consumers, regulators and other interested parties, such as sustainability or environmental, social and governance reports, dismantling information, product carbon and water footprint data, hazardous substance content data and statements on recyclability, reuse, remanufacture and recycled material content.

5.4 The supporting content covers green design tools and databases, green manufacturing technologies, processes and equipment, the necessary inspection, testing and measuring instruments, and the matching human resources, production environment and information management systems.

6 Investigation, analysis and decision-making

6.1 Before implementation the enterprise gathers information, investigates its internal and external context and analyses the necessity, the feasibility and the possible opportunities and risks, so that top management has a basis for deciding on the policy and the plan. The policy and the objectives are the key link, the objectives being quantifiable, measurable and assessable, and the enterprise then plans the system, draws up the implementation scheme and plan, and fixes the scope, content, requirements, priorities, workflow and timetable together with long-term and short-term plans.

6.2 The needs analysis looks at the legal, policy and market context and collects national and local government policies, the regional, industry and product requirements for green manufacturing, the green manufacturing attribute requirements of users and purchasers, a market analysis of supply and demand for green products, knowledge, technology and standards on green manufacturing, corporate social responsibility, low carbon and sustainable development, and the green manufacturing level and supply chain management practice of enterprises in the same and neighbouring industries. The feasibility analysis looks at the enterprise's own products, production processes and upstream and downstream organizations, the management level of the enterprise and of its supply chain, the priorities and difficulties of implementation, the objectives, costs, risks and opportunities, and the problems and shortfalls found by earlier performance evaluations.

6.2 (continued) The opportunity and risk analysis identifies, analyses, evaluates and determines the risks to be addressed and sets out measures to reduce them. The opportunities listed are raising the green manufacturing attributes of the products, lowering costs and increasing returns, becoming a qualified green supplier, improving environmental performance and green sustainable development. The risks listed are production stoppage or supply interruption caused by environmental non-compliance or other reasons at suppliers and service providers, suppliers and service providers unable to meet green procurement requirements, and over-dependence on a core supplier.

6.3 On the strength of the investigation, top management decides whether to implement green supply chain management, then sets the policy according to GB/T 33635-2017, 6.2.1, taking account of the sustainable development objectives and social responsibility of the enterprise, the green manufacturing attributes of its products, activities and supply chain, and its green development direction. The objectives take account of consistency with the policy, the risks and opportunities for the business and the supply chain, compliance with regulations, policies, standards and stakeholder needs, the fit with the internal and external context, measurability against the green manufacturing evaluation indicators and the green supply chain evaluation standards, and staged targets such as a yearly increase in the proportion of green suppliers.

6.4 The implementation scheme and plan are drawn up so as to make green supply chain management run efficiently while disturbing the existing organizational levels and business processes as little as possible, and they take account of the operating scope, tasks, objectives and implementation steps of the green supply chain, the reorganization of the business processes of the node enterprises, the adjustment of the internal organizational structure and the design of coordination mechanisms with the node enterprises.

7 Implementation preparation

7.1 Preparation covers securing leadership and support, adjusting business processes and organization, completing the documented information, raising software and hardware capability and raising staff capability.

7.2 The coordinating and supporting role of top management may include deciding, after investigation and analysis, to implement green supply chain management and to set the objectives, content and policy; coordinating the relations and resources of the internal departments and the external parties; providing and maintaining the funds and facilities needed; providing the staff needed; giving employees suitable information so that they are motivated to carry out their responsibilities; securing internal and external information exchange; and providing the process improvements, supporting facilities, testing and information management needed.

7.3 Top management may review the internal and external business processes bearing on green supply chain management and adjust the work or the processes as needed, keeping the objectives consistent with the development strategy of the enterprise and keeping the operating scope, tasks, structural adjustment and process reorganization consistent with the objectives of the green supply chain.

7.4 The enterprise identifies the green manufacturing attributes of its products and its list of key controlled materials and adds, updates and manages the documented information on the basis of its existing management system, integrating or creating procedures according to GB/T 33635-2017, 6.4.2. Documented procedures may cover green design; identification of the green manufacturing attributes of products and materials; control of hazardous substances; risk identification and management; green procurement; green evaluation of suppliers; supplier management; production process control; inspection and testing; treatment of waste and pollutants in production; product use and maintenance control; emergency preparedness and response; product recovery, reuse and scrapping; reverse logistics management; quality, environmental, occupational health and safety and energy management; information traceability and disclosure; and social responsibility, public opinion and public relations management.

7.5 Software and hardware capability is built up step by step against the development strategy, the green supply chain objectives and plan, the green manufacturing attributes of the products and materials and the green information. Control extends to the use, maintenance, upkeep, overhaul, renewal and modification of infrastructure and equipment, and the enterprise considers its infrastructure, production process technology and equipment, the technology and equipment for inspecting and testing green manufacturing attributes, logistics facilities and equipment, the production environment, and the channels, facilities and equipment for product recovery. Databases such as knowledge bases, case bases and green data may be built, green design tools developed and an information management platform set up with reference to GB/T 39256.

7.6 Staff capability is raised by defining the education, training and experience needed in key posts, by management documents and measures that make internal staff carry out the policy and objectives and understand their responsibilities, by training and recruitment of management and technical staff, by obtaining and maintaining the certificates or licences for equipment operation, and by supplier management rules with incentives and penalties that improve the coordination and control capability of the supply chain parties.

8 Implementation and control

8.1 Once preparation is complete the enterprise carries out implementation and control according to the scheme and plan, making sure that the important content and key stages are controlled, that the processes and documents are reviewed, executed and monitored, that results are measured or evaluated, recorded and kept, and that problems are fed back and corrected in time. The work may be organized by stage as green design, green procurement, green production process, green distribution, and recovery, reuse and disposal, or it may focus on particular stages or parties according to the requirements of purchasers and other interested parties.

8.2 Green design covers product, process, packaging and logistics design. The green manufacturing attributes may be designed and managed as one of the quality characteristics of the product, with the green design inputs, requirements and outputs folded into the design and management workflow. Where a green product standard exists or the purchaser has stated requirements, design follows those; where no standard exists, the green indicators are set through life-cycle assessment according to GB/T 24256 together with the relevant policies and industry requirements. The green manufacturing attributes of products and materials are identified and verified according to GB/T 39259 and a list of key controlled materials is drawn up.

8.4 In the production process the enterprise considers advanced green process technology and equipment that raise resource efficiency and reduce or avoid the generation and release of pollutants. The control measures listed include production assurance, process control and inspection and testing of the green manufacturing attributes of the product; lean production with optimized processes and plans that cut material consumption, shorten process time and raise labour efficiency; engineering and procedural controls that prevent and treat toxic and hazardous substances, reduce noise and control dust; lower energy consumption and carbon intensity per unit of product through waste heat recovery and the development and use of new green energy; and green production management rules and management models. Monitoring of the green production process is advised, with optimization and modification of the process where necessary.

8.5 Logistics management covers the forward and reverse logistics of internal production and external distribution, the basic requirements being given in GB/T 33635-2017, 7.4 and in GB/T 43145. The enterprise is advised to use standardized, energy-saving and environment-friendly logistics equipment and facilities, to take account of product characteristics, quality and the applicable laws, policies and standards when choosing a reverse logistics model and building the system and network, to collect, organize, store, transmit and apply logistics information and to account for the pollutant and greenhouse gas emissions of the logistics stage with reference to the method of ISO 14083, to offer recovery of products and packaging at the sales and after-sales stage and design the reverse logistics routes according to GB/T 43145, to use environmentally compliant technology and equipment that reduce emissions during after-sales repair, and to give preference to green, long-life, recyclable and recycled materials and to guide upstream suppliers, so as to raise durability, repairability and reusability and reduce the total volume of reverse logistics while raising the collection and actual recovery rates.

8.6 In recovery, reuse and disposal the enterprise takes the measures needed to avoid harm to human health and the environment and contamination of other articles, and may set its own methods and criteria to avoid losses from improper disposal. The order of treatment is reuse, remanufacture, recycling, energy recovery and harmless disposal, the method being chosen according to the technology available and the actual situation; GB/T 43145 gives the basic requirements for scrap collection, dismantling, reuse, remanufacture, recycling, energy recovery and end disposal.

9 Information management

9.1 For the green information content it has identified, the enterprise defines the categories and the requirements for data acquisition, calculation, statistics, reporting and disclosure, and keeps, updates, adds to and manages the corresponding documented information; where applicable it is advised to build an information management platform for the green supply chain according to GB/T 39256. It establishes a defined information control process and controls internal and external information exchange through the information management system.

9.2 The enterprise may plan and complete its green supply chain information management rules and documented information, and may build a closed-loop management system covering the whole product life cycle; the documented information that may be established, or merged with existing management documents, is listed in Annex A.

9.3 In setting up the information process the enterprise considers its own nature and scale, its important green supply chain management content and the nature, needs and expectations of the interested parties, and the process steps considered are collecting information and carrying out surveys, including information from interested parties; identifying the parties to the exchange and their needs; selecting the information to be exchanged; choosing suitable means and forms of exchange; and evaluating and periodically confirming the effectiveness of the exchange process.

9.3 (continued) Internal exchange covers the functions and levels of the enterprise, and a process may be set up so that information from all levels can be exchanged. External exchange covers green supply chain partners and interested parties, and the information exchanged with them is expected to be accurate, reliable and verifiable. Green information traceability and disclosure are managed according to GB/T 43903 as needed, and where confidential information touching national security, commercial secrets or patents is exchanged, the enterprise may apply confidentiality measures and state that it has done so.

10 Monitoring, measurement and performance evaluation

10.1 Through monitoring, measurement, analysis and evaluation the enterprise judges whether the green supply chain management objectives and requirements have been met and whether the management and control system is effective.

10.2 A performance evaluation procedure is established and applied, setting the methods, criteria and workflow for monitoring, measurement, analysis and evaluation, the timing, and a suitable set of performance indicators. Monitoring and measurement are expected to cover all key stages within the enterprise and at the upstream and downstream parties that may affect the control of important green factors.

10.4 Following the basic method and requirements of GB/T 39257, the enterprise may use internal audit, management review, second-party evaluation and third-party evaluation to assess the achievement of the objectives and the operation of green design, green procurement, green production, green packaging and logistics, green sales and after-sales, and recovery, reuse and disposal, the indicators being selected from GB/T 43914 and GB/T 39257 and refined as appropriate. The evaluation may confirm that all key management content has been identified, that the activities, products and services are compliant and continue to meet stakeholder requirements, that production and management processes run and are controlled effectively, that operational and environmental health and safety risks in the supply chain have been identified, and may assess the green production processes and level, the resource and energy efficiency of the product, the share of recycled material, other green manufacturing attributes, the proportion of scrapped product recovered and reused, the level of disclosure of green information, and the opportunities for improvement. 10.5 The evaluation process, workflow and report requirements are given in GB/T 39257.

11 Continual improvement

11.1 Continual improvement is a recurring activity aimed at raising green supply chain management performance and runs through all the processes of that management. To keep the management working over the long term, the enterprise adjusts the running processes in real time as the external inputs change, those inputs being policies, regulations, standards and the requirements of interested parties, and it monitors and reviews the running processes.
